
About this episode
What you’ll learn:
Inversion of talent vs seniority
Hiring is not all about the hard skills
Focusing on employees motivations for the long term benefit to the company
Meet: David Relyea received a Ph.D. in physics from Princeton in 2003. He has worked in the defense sector, ad tech, fintech, and cybersecurity, largely in the areas of machine learning and optimization. He is currently Director of Data Science at BlackBerry.
